June 18, 2025

💸 $1000 за добу на арбітражі? Реальний кейс на Solana


Досить банальних обіцянок та клікбейту. Я покажу вам реальність, підтверджену цифрами та фактами.

Те, про що зараз піде мова, — це не фантазія, а результат глибокого занурення у світ децентралізованих фінансів.


👋 Мій шлях у крипті: від фінансів до коду

Понад 8 років я живу криптовалютним ринком. Мій інтерес до фінансів зародився давно, не випадково за першою освітою я фінансист. Але саме в останні два роки відбулося справжнє, глибоке занурення у крипту, особливо в її технічні та архітектурні аспекти.

Два місяці тому я прийняв виклик: перестати бути просто "користувачем" і стати "будівельником" у DeFi. Я почав копати, аналізувати та розбиратися в кожному нюансі – і це призвело до вельми несподіваних відкриттів.

⚡️ Чому саме Solana стала полем для моїх експериментів?

Вибір Solana був не випадковим. Ця блокчейн-мережа — ідеальна пісочниця для тих, хто хоче зрозуміти, як рухається ліквідність, як працюють мікро-транзакції та як можна автоматизувати взаємодію з децентралізованими протоколами. Причини прості:

  • Блискавичні транзакції: Швидкість, яка дозволяє реагувати на ринкові зміни за частки секунди.
  • Мінімальні комісії: Забудьте про непідйомні збори — тут кожен цент на рахунку.
  • Шалена активність: Тисячі нових токенів та пулів з'являються щодня, створюючи ідеальні умови для пошуку аномалій.
  • Надлишок DeFi-інструментів: Solana — це не тільки безліч DEX-бірж (Raydium, Orca, Meteora та ін.), але й незліченні пули ліквідності, лендингові протоколи та інші DeFi-примітиви. Ця екосистема створює унікальні можливості для глибокого аналізу та арбітражу.

🧠 Як все почалося: від ручного аналізу до осяяння

Моє дослідження почалося з копіткого, майже детективного ручного аналізу. Я перелопатив тисячі гаманців через DexScreener, GMGN, GeckoTerminal. Моя мета була проста: зрозуміти, як торгують великі гравці, як переміщується ліквідність, де формуються неефективності. Я шукав патерни, повторювані дії і, найголовніше, аномалії.

І одного разу я її знайшов.

Я помітив, як один і той самий контракт здійснює підозріло багато свапів за хвилину. Найцікавіше: вхід і вихід — один і той самий актив (наприклад, WSOL), але на виході сума завжди більша, ніж на вході. Типова угода приносила від 1 до 40 центів, але таких угод було по 120-300 на годину!

У цей момент у мене щось клацнуло. Це був він — живий, працюючий арбітраж у DeFi, прямо в мережі Solana, і він функціонував на повному автопілоті.


🤯 Неймовірна можливість: Як це взагалі працює?

Моє перше питання було: "Як це можливо зробити декілька свопів в одній транзакції?" Адже стандартний інтерфейс передбачає: 1 транзакція = 1 своп.

Відповідь виявилася глибоко в архітектурі блокчейна Solana, у зв'язці, яка для багатьох залишається загадкою:

Multihop Swap через CPI (Cross-Program Invocation)

Саме такі контракти здатні виконувати кілька інструкцій за одну атомарну транзакцію. Це означає, що послідовність дій (свапи, трансфери, створення акаунтів, мінтинг токенів) або виконується повністю і успішно, або відкочується цілком, якщо хоч один крок не приносить очікуваної вигоди. Зручно. Безпечно. Максимально ефективно.

🧪 Момент істини: Докази з реального контракту

Прийшов час перестати говорити і почати показувати. Я знайшов один активно працюючий смарт-контракт на Solana, який стабільно здійснює 3-5 транзакцій на хвилину, і кожна з них — це мультихоп-арбітраж з очевидним прибутком.

Я відстежував його баланс:

  • На старті він тримав: 562.38 WSOL
  • Через добу: 569.03 WSOL

📈 Всього за одну добу цей контракт заробив ~7 SOL! За поточним курсом у ~$150 за WSOL це становить приблизно $1050 за добу. І це все — абсолютно на автопілоті.


🤖 Моя відповідь на виклик: Будуємо власного арбітражного бота

Побачивши цю машину для генерації прибутку, я прийняв рішення: настав час будувати свого власного бота. Цей процес став для мене справжнім технічним викликом і можливістю застосувати інженерний підхід до DeFi:

  • Занурення в Rust: Щоб зрозуміти внутрішню логіку смарт-контрактів Solana, я почав вивчати Rust. Це дозволило мені говорити однією мовою з блокчейном.
  • Розробка на TypeScript: Свого арбітражного бота я написав на TypeScript, реалізувавши підтримку ключових DEX'ів: Raydium, Orca, Meteora.
  • Система симуляцій: Створив зручну систему симуляцій та аналізу маршрутів, що дозволяє тестувати гіпотези без ризику втрати коштів.
  • Перші результати: Бот вже успішно знаходить прибуткові угоди між DEX'ами, підтверджуючи життєздатність ідеї. (Див. скріншот)

🛠️ Архітектура автоматизованого арбітражу: Що потрібно знати розробнику

Для тих, хто думає як я, і хоче заглибитися в технічний бік, ось короткий огляд інфраструктурних рішень, необхідних для реалізації подібного проєкту:

  • Сам бот (двигун): Це кастомна програма, що працює на VPS-сервері. Вибір мови — за вами: Rust для максимальної продуктивності, C++, TypeScript, Python для швидкості розробки. Головне — розуміння логіки блокчейна.
  • RPC-сервер (вікно в блокчейн):
    • Публічні RPC: Найпростіший старт, але з жорсткими лімітами запитів. Добре для MVP.
    • Платні RPC (Helius, Triton та ін.): Значно більші ліміти, але потребують інвестицій. Ідеально для масштабування.
    • Свій валідатор: Максимальна гнучкість і відсутність лімітів. Це вершина оптимізації, що вимагає свого сервера та налаштування вузла Solana.
  • Смарт-контракт (серце арбітражу):
    • Написати свій на Rust: Повний контроль над логікою, можливість кастомізації під будь-які стратегії.
    • Використовувати існуючі рішення: Наприклад, JitoTip, але будьте готові до комісій з кожної угоди.

📌 Важливий нюанс: Як видно на скріншоті вище, мій бот знайшов 5310 потенційних маршрутів тільки за однією зв'язкою токенів. Перевірити їх усі в реальному часі неймовірно складно, навіть із власним RPC, оскільки затримки в мілісекундах відіграють вирішальну роль.

Рішення: Або ви обмежуєтеся певним набором пулів, або масштабуєтеся через кілька інстансів ботів off-chain, кожен з яких обробляє свій діапазон.


🧩 Ключові висновки, які змінили моє мислення

Ця подорож навчила мене кільком фундаментальним речам:

DeFi — це не інтерфейси, а архітектура. Ті, хто розуміє, як влаштовані транзакції та взаємодія програм на низькому рівні, мають реальну владу будувати та інновувати.

Ручна аналітика — все ще золота жила. Багато інсайтів, що привели мене до цього відкриття, були отримані через копіткий ручний аналіз гаманців, а не з публічних гайдів чи відео.

Multihop swap через CPI — найпотужніший інструмент. Особливо для мікроугод та арбітражу, де кожна частка відсотка має значення.

Автоматизація — це не просто зручність, це ключ. Вона усуває емоційний фактор, забезпечує стабільність та дозволяє тестувати сотні гіпотез у десятки разів швидше.


🔚 На завершення: Крипта як Дикий Захід для інженерів

Коли я тільки починав, усе це здавалося магією, недоступною звичайній людині. Але тепер я бачу: це не магія. Це результат комбінації:

  • Системного мислення
  • Розуміння блокчейна на низькому рівні
  • Чисто інженерного підходу до децентралізованих фінансів

Криптовалютний світ — це все ще Дикий Захід. І якщо ви думаєте як розробник, як дослідник, як архітектор систем — для вас тут все ще є величезне, неоране поле можливостей.

Давайте будувати майбутнє разом! Якщо у вас є питання, ідеї або ви хочете обговорити цей кейс глибше — пишіть у коментарях або в особисті повідомлення. Буду радий зворотному зв'язку!